Shelves made of Books

As you will continue to notice, I have a very deep relationship with books, some may even call it an obsession. I love reading them,  holding them, posing with them, smelling them, decorating with them, recommending them, discussing them, and getting totally lost in the world of them. Hence why I decided to learn how to make shelves out of books! 

Steps:

#1 I had to go to the hardware store & purchase the appropriate hardware. [screws & metal shelf brackets] I also had to invest in a power drill, I chose this one:








It was only $59 and seriously works great.


#2 Pick out three [or as many as you'd prefer] books with covers that please you. It would be best to select a book that is not a classic, read often, or of great value. I suggest the readers digest condensed books.

 

#3 Spray paint the brackets [Again, if you'd prefer, I think it looks great either way.]


#4 Drill holes into the book where the brackets will be attached, & then screw on the brackets.


#5 Mount on the wall [we're in between houses, so I just took a picture as if they were mounted on a wall] & decorate with your favorite light weight knick knacks.
